Could a bad magneto cause an engine to not reach max rpms?

The engine that has the problem seems to rev fine while out of the water, but when its put in the water it revs much lower then it should.

The engine has a rebuilt crank, new pistons and carburetor.

I know the magneto is bad, the battery does not charge and it does not allow the tachometer to work. Could that cause my problem?
